If you read my first post on my crochet's then this hairstyle isn't new. After I installed my crochet hair using marley hair- I decided to set my hair with bantu knot like curls using perm rods ! The after math: Gorge ! My curls came out so flawless and perfect- and the fact that it looked like the hair was growing from my head made it that much better !





I used smedium and medium/large perm rod's to achieve this look. I used two different types of rods because I wanted the curls to look voluminous and not all to be one size. Honestly, you couldn't even tell that I had used different size rods for this hairstyle. I used mousse to set my hair, then spiraled the hair onto the rod. After that, I dipped the rods in hot water (make sure its hot not scalding), toweled dry and left to air dry. To make this process faster you can sit under a hooded dryer- but I skipped this step.
